## Fix audio drift in Hallwright guide app

Fixes stuttering playback reported by visitors at the Verrow Gallery exhibit. Root cause: buffer underruns on older devices when switching tracks near beacons. Support team: tell users to update; no settings changes needed on their end. This PR enlarges the prefetch buffer and adds a beacon debounce. The tuned values are listed here.

tuning table, fajop-hafog:
WEIGHTS = {
    "soriel": 277,
    "belael": 101,
}

**14:22 — Fix deployed.** The Lanternfeed API team shipped a batched dataloader for the `posts.author` resolver, collapsing per-row lookups into one query per request. Database load dropped 80% within minutes and p95 latency returned to baseline. New team members: this pattern is now mandatory for list resolvers. The fix shipped under the build noted below.

build token for kageg-haduf: htk3_bc7

# Service Accounts: String Extraction

The `extract-i18n` script pulls translatable strings from all Bramblewick repos and pushes them to the Glossa service. It runs under the `i18n-extractor` service account. Do not run it under your personal account; Glossa rate-limits individual users aggressively. The account has write access to the staging catalog only. Set the token in your shell before invoking the script. The current staging token is below.

API key for kahap-kafog: zpat15_6qzxZ7YR8aDwjmp

**Q: Where is spare hardware kept, and how do I get in?**
Spare monitors, docks, and cabling for the Aldervane Point site live in Storage Room G-12, ground floor, past the Thistlebrook Café. Contractors may collect pre-approved items only; check your work order lists the part numbers before heading down. Sign the ledger on the shelf by the door, noting item, quantity, and your sponsor's team. Return unused stock the same day. The room is keypad-controlled; entry requires the pass code below.

turnstile pass: bdg-YEOZLM-79341408